Waterfall hiking trails in Dalecarlia traverse a diverse landscape, characterized by extensive forests, sparkling lakes, and flowing rivers. The region features varied topography, from rolling hills and plains in the south to mountains in the north, including the highest point, Storvätteshågna, at 1,204 meters. Dalecarlia's natural environment provides a range of hiking experiences, from leisurely forest walks to more challenging mountain treks, often leading to impressive waterfalls.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many waterfall hiking trails can I explore in Dalecarlia?

Dalecarlia offers a diverse range of waterfall hiking trails, with over 35 routes available to explore. These trails traverse varied landscapes, from extensive forests to mountainous terrain, leading to impressive waterfalls.

What is the best time of year to visit Dalecarlia for waterfall hikes?

The best time to visit Dalecarlia for waterfall hikes is typically during the warmer months, from late spring to early autumn (May to September). During this period, the snowmelt enhances the waterfalls, and the trails are generally clear and accessible. The lush greenery and pleasant temperatures make for an enjoyable hiking experience.

Are there any family-friendly waterfall hikes in Dalecarlia?

Yes, Dalecarlia offers several family-friendly options. For instance, the Storstupet Shelter – Rocky Stream Crossing loop from Storstupet is an easy 7.5 km trail suitable for families. Many trails, especially those leading to popular spots like Njupeskär, also have shorter, more accessible sections.

Can I bring my dog on waterfall hiking trails in Dalecarlia?

Many hiking trails in Dalecarlia are dog-friendly, but it's always recommended to check specific regulations for national parks and nature reserves, such as Fulufjället National Park, where dogs often need to be kept on a leash. Generally, as long as your dog is well-behaved and on a leash, they can join you on most trails.

What are some notable landmarks or attractions near the waterfall trails?

Beyond the waterfalls themselves, Dalecarlia boasts a rich natural and cultural landscape. Near some trails, you might find highlights like the Grövelsjön Suspension Bridge or the Storvätteshågna Summit, which is the highest point in Dalecarlia. The region is also known for its beautiful lakes, such as Lake Siljan, and extensive forests.

Are there any circular waterfall routes in Dalecarlia?

Yes, there are several circular routes that allow you to experience waterfalls and return to your starting point. A popular example is the Njupeskär waterfall loop — Fulufjället National Park, which is a 6.4 km trail leading to Sweden's highest waterfall. Another option is the Grövelsjön to Silverfallet loop, a 7.0 km trail through mountain landscapes.

What is the difficulty level of waterfall hikes in Dalecarlia?

Dalecarlia offers waterfall hikes for all skill levels. You'll find easy, accessible paths suitable for beginners and families, as well as more challenging routes. For example, the Njupeskär & Lissrörsjön lake loop — Fulufjället National is a difficult 11.6 km path, while there are 11 easy routes available across the region.

What do other hikers say about the waterfall trails in Dalecarlia?

The waterfall trails in Dalecarlia are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.5 stars from over 3,000 reviews. Hikers often praise the stunning natural beauty, the well-maintained paths, and the rewarding views of the powerful waterfalls, especially Njupeskär.

Are there opportunities for wild swimming near waterfalls in Dalecarlia?

While some areas in Dalecarlia offer opportunities for wild swimming in lakes and rivers, caution is advised near waterfalls due to strong currents and slippery rocks. Always prioritize safety and check local regulations before attempting to swim in natural waters. Many trails, like the Njupeskär waterfall, Lilla Getsjön & Rörsjöhön loop, pass by lakes where swimming might be more suitable.

How accessible are the waterfall trails by public transport or car in Dalecarlia?

Accessibility varies by location. Major national parks and popular hiking areas often have designated parking facilities. For more remote trails, public transport might be limited, making a car the most convenient option. It's advisable to research specific trailheads for detailed information on parking and public transport connections.
